Description

This essential core textbook for the early phase of a physical therapy program takes a global approach to the profession, focusing on both practice specialties, as well as practice settings, populations served, and essential issues such as specialization, relations with complementary health professionals, and education. FEATURES
* Uses terminology based on APTA's new Guide to Physical Therapist Practice
* Examines special audiences, including pediatric, geriatric, orthopedic, and neurologic
* Written by a single author for a uniform and cohesive presentation
* Includes the full text of the Model Practice Act for Physical Therapy
